Tuesday, February 9, 2016
5-7pm
Ore Dock Brewing Company–Upstairs
The UP is getting an interesting visitor, particularly if you’re a vegetable farmer: Steve Rodrigue from Johnny’s Selected Seeds. He’s a product technician who has been overseeing variety trials for winter growing at Johnny’s Research Farm in Albion, Maine. He’s touring a few farms in the area on a trip to the UP, but wanted a chance to meet more farmers who are growing above the 45th parallel.
Here’s an article about Steve’s work: http://growingideas.johnnyseeds.com/2014/09/winter-trials-summary-lettuce-greens.html
If you’d like the opportunity to meet Steve and hear more about his work with overwintering greens and other vegetables, join us on Tuesday for a casual gathering upstairs at the Ore Dock!
